yaml-ast
Since the structure of YAML is whitespace-oriented, this tool allows you to visualize the structure of a YAML document as a directed graph. A major use-case for this tool is to visualize Abstract Syntax Trees (ASTs) that are serialized in YAML.
Requirements
You need Python 3.x, PyYAML, and GraphViz installed:
sudo pip install pyyaml
brew install graphviz
Usage
The show.py
script will take a YAML file-path as a command line argument and will output a GraphViz directed graph to standard output.
python show.py test/sample.yaml > graph.gv # save output to a new file
dot -Tpdf graph.gv -o render.pdf # use GraphViz to render as PDF
